Professor: Sa'Ad Raouf
Department: Computer Science
College: University of Maryland, Baltimore County, Baltimore, MD
Rating # 1
Overview:
- Course: CSC212
- Grade Received: N/A
- Overall Rating: 5.0
- Course Difficulty: 3.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Elegance in programming
Rating # 2
Overview:
- Course: CMSC202
- Grade Received: N/A
- Overall Rating: 3.0
- Course Difficulty: 2.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
I gave up lecture after 3 weeks and just attended them every so often, and when in class, surfed the web, and still got an A (no prior knowledge of C++ even). Bad to go to for questions but the book/online slides/labs got me through it easily. His exams are hard if you don't study (me) but I don't feel that you need to attend class ever to do well.
Rating # 3
Overview:
- Course: CMSC202
- Grade Received: N/A
- Overall Rating: 1.5
- Course Difficulty: 4.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Impossible exams take class with someone else
Rating # 4
Overview:
- Course: CMSC202
- Grade Received: N/A
- Overall Rating: 1.5
- Course Difficulty: 5.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Awful. He doesnt make the projects, he doesnt know the projects and he doesnt care about the students. All questions or issues are directed to the TA, and the TA has limited abilities to do anything for you. He is part time and it shows. Take it with Wortman or somebody else.
Rating # 5
Overview:
- Course: CMSC202
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 4.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Not a good teacher. I expect a little seriousness when I am trying to learn, and I just gave up going to lectures because I couldn't take his jokes, and ended up getting a C. If you have a choice, anyone else is better. I looked at Prof. Chang's slides and those alone were SO much more informative compared to Raouf or his slides.
Rating # 6
Overview:
- Course: CMSC202
- Grade Received: N/A
- Overall Rating: 1.0
- Course Difficulty: 5.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Raof trys to screw you at every turn. Take the class with Prof Cheng, he rewrote the entire cirriculum this semester. Raof trys to make impossible exams and gives no guidance for the projects; you are completly on your own. Luckily for me, a great TA Dom Miner, rewrote and made the exams relatively easy and gave direction and help with the projects
Rating # 7
Overview:
- Course: CMSC202
- Grade Received: N/A
- Overall Rating: 5.0
- Course Difficulty: 1.0
- For Credit: N/A
- Textbook Used: Yes
- Would Take Again: N/A
- Attendance: N/A
Comment:
Sa'ad's class rocks. Always enjoyable and doesnt drag on like other classes. He knows the material very, very well, and takes the time to make sure that everyone(not just those he knows the names of like other claim) understands it completely. Would recommend, definitely knows what he is doing.
Rating # 8
Overview:
- Course: CMSC202
- Grade Received: N/A
- Overall Rating: 5.0
- Course Difficulty: 2.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
Professor Raouf is one of the best profs at UMBC. He not only cares about the lecture material but also cares about students as well. (If you make yourself known and participate in class.) Projects are created/assigned by Wortman but Raouf has his own tests. Prepare yourself for a very difficult midterm but the final has lots of extra credit.
Rating # 9
Overview:
- Course: CMSC202
- Grade Received: N/A
- Overall Rating: 5.0
- Course Difficulty: 3.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
The best professor I ever had
Rating # 10
Overview:
- Course: CMSC202
- Grade Received: N/A
- Overall Rating: 2.5
- Course Difficulty: 3.0
- For Credit: N/A
- Textbook Used: No
- Would Take Again: N/A
- Attendance: N/A
Comment:
I took 202 with Raouf because of all the reviews, and I was misled. If you want a good grade, then sit in the front row and laugh at his bad jokes. I wrote him 4 emails over the summer about my 79% in the course; he didn't respond to one, I had to take it over with Wortman. She is a much nicer professor and she cares about all her students.
Rating # 11
Overview:
- Course: CMSC202
- Grade Received: N/A
- Overall Rating: 4.0
- Course Difficulty: 2.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
He is a teacher that wants to be fair to those that put in the effort to do well in the class. I recommend him.
Rating # 12
Overview:
- Course: CMSC202
- Grade Received: N/A
- Overall Rating: 4.0
- Course Difficulty: 4.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
He's a good TEACHER, but he really lacks as a PROFESSOR. Rarely did he know anything about the projects, or what was going on in the course outside of lecture. His ridiculous midterm also weeds out the idiots that think they can major in comp sci cause they burned a CD once, but if you stick it out till the end, it's worth it.
Rating # 13
Overview:
- Course: CMSC202
- Grade Received: N/A
- Overall Rating: 2.0
- Course Difficulty: 3.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
a lot of people are saying that he is a great teacher and thats why i took the class with him....hes only helpful to the people who he knows by name, the people who sit in the front... if you dont sit in the front and participate in class... hes not exactly the nicest guy... he repeats himself entire way too much... take it with Wortman
Rating # 14
Overview:
- Course: CMSC202
- Grade Received: N/A
- Overall Rating: 5.0
- Course Difficulty: 3.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
the professor is awesome! make you feel proud of your choice of major
Rating # 15
Overview:
- Course: CMSC202
- Grade Received: N/A
- Overall Rating: 4.0
- Course Difficulty: 4.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
Great teacher. Funny and knows the material very, very well. Tests are indeed ridiculously difficult - tries to be very tricky with the questions. Very strict about classroom discipline. One of my favorite teachers here. Communication is difficult - tends to be slow to answer emails, etc.
Rating # 16
Overview:
- Course: CMSC202
- Grade Received: N/A
- Overall Rating: 5.0
- Course Difficulty: 4.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
Ridiculously difficult tests, but at least he will work with you and try and help. However, he knows very little about the projects and homework, as he had little to do with writing them :(. however, overall, still a very good teacher.
Rating # 17
Overview:
- Course: CMSC202
- Grade Received: N/A
- Overall Rating: 5.0
- Course Difficulty: 2.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
Great comp sci teacher.
Rating # 18
Overview:
- Course: 202
- Grade Received: N/A
- Overall Rating: 4.0
- Course Difficulty: 1.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
very good teacher
Rating # 19
Overview:
- Course: CMSC202
- Grade Received: N/A
- Overall Rating: 3.5
- Course Difficulty: 2.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
Found him funny and teaches pretty well. However, don't try to get with him after class. Almost always cancels office hours, and trying to work things out with him, found communication difficult and tiresome.
Rating # 20
Overview:
- Course: CMSC202
- Grade Received: N/A
- Overall Rating: 5.0
- Course Difficulty: 2.0
- For Credit: N/A
- Textbook Used: N/A
- Would Take Again: N/A
- Attendance: N/A
Comment:
Probably the best TEACHER I have had here. Makes you understand, goes at a very decent pace. Emphasizes what is important. Good humor too. I recommend taking him.
No comments:
Post a Comment